What is a Fish Eye Lens?

A fish eye lens is a type of camera lens that is able to take very wide images and display them with a characteristic rounded, convex view. They are used by many different people, from scientists to artists. Fish eye lenses come in a variety of sizes and can be used with all film formats, with differing outcomes to the final product.

  1. Video

    • Video photography has made use of fish eye lenses in the past. The movie "A Clockwork Orange" used the fish eye lens in many scenes, and the Beastie Boys have used it in their music videos, in particular for the song "Shake Your Rump."

    Science

    • The fish eye lens is used in many fields of science. These include meteorology, the study of plant canopies, land radiation, and anything else that needs hemispherical photography.

    Origin

    • The fish eye lens was originally created to be used in meteorology. Specifically, it was meant to study cloud formations by taking pictures of wide expanses of sky.

    Sports

    • Sport photographers like to use the fish eye lens because it allows them to get a good picture by being up close to the action. It is particularly common in filming extreme sports, such as skateboarding.

    Types

    • Different types of fish eye lenses have different focal lengths. The common 4.55 mm fish eye is able to capture a 180 degree view, for example. A special order Nikon lens, in comparison, has a 6 mm lens that can capture 220 degree views, which is basically the entire sky and pieces of the surrounding ground, when looking straight up.
